Output e64a60db743358a833d5458bfa3483bb3446134d9f11cf338d3a28bc1504a161:0

value
999598
script pubkey
OP_0 OP_PUSHBYTES_20 6f23143e4f9df7d7844f7ea9142915a2fcb91140
address
bc1qdu33g0j0nhma0pz00653g2g45t7tjy2qjagfn8
transaction
e64a60db743358a833d5458bfa3483bb3446134d9f11cf338d3a28bc1504a161
spent
true